Hard to say. Portland keeps bringing Petteri Koponen to the summer league and then sends him back to Europe.

My take is that it doesn't make much sense for him to stay in Europe unless the Cavs need the roster spot this year.

The Cavs will probably use the summer league as a chance to evaluate him further and to buy time while they see how free agency works out.
 
I just think in the D-League he will be up against more NBA like bodies, in games that are up to NBA speed. You watch those Europe games and its like mid-major ncaa bodies, running High School offense in slow motion.

Eyenga is currently a free agent. No contract. And the Cavs drafting him makes it slightly tougher for him to get a contract overseas. He'll have to accept a long contract with a very large buyout figure in order to get playing time.
